The 2026 Zero Lompico is the upcoming production version of the Lompico Concept: an electric naked bike with an 8.8 kWh battery, around 30 kW (41 hp), the Cypher 4 operating system and fast charging to 80 percent in under one hour – confirmed by EUIPO design patents and likely to launch as the Zero SF.

ChangesCompared to the Lompico Concept, the EUIPO design drawings show mirrors, a new licence plate holder closer to the tyre, a revised front fender without the axle cover, additional protection for the battery case, a better integrated headlight and a new TFT display mount.

Market NoteProduction version of the Lompico Concept, confirmed by an EUIPO design patent registered on May 7, 2026. A trademark filing suggests the production name "Zero SF". Official reveal expected at EICMA 2026; pricing targeted below 10,000 US dollars as part of the All-Access initiative.
